site stats

Keras batch normalization 実装

Web12 dec. 2024 · In this article, we will go through the tutorial for Keras Normalization Layer where will understand why a normalization layer is needed. We will also see what are the two types of normalization layers in Keras – i) Batch Normalization Layer and ii) Layer Normalization Layer and understand them in detail with the help of examples. Web17 sep. 2024 · Contribute to richmanbtc/alphapool-model development by creating an account on GitHub.

Batch Normalization:ニューラルネットワークの学習を加速させ …

Web3 feb. 2024 · Python3, Keras, TensorFlow, Keras2.0. BatchNormalization(以下BN)を入れると. 過学習が起きにくくなるという事は経験的にわかっていましたが. どこに入れ … Web10 jan. 2016 · Call it Z_temp [l] Now define new parameters γ and β that will change the scale of the hidden layer as follows: z_norm [l] = γ.Z_temp [l] + β. In this code excerpt, … lg c1 55 hamilton https://adellepioli.com

Batch Normalization in Keras - An Example ayusht - W&B

Web4 aug. 2024 · It uses batch statistics to do the normalizing, and then uses the batch normalization parameters (gamma and beta in the original paper) "to make sure that the … Web23 okt. 2024 · BatchNormalization 广泛用于 Keras 内置的许多高级卷积神经网络架构,比如 ResNet50、Inception V3 和 X 开发者&极客必备,常用网站超链接(估计上千个了,没 … Web6 apr. 2024 · 1. tf.layers.BatchNormalziation + カスタムEstimator. BatchNormalizationをkeras API ではなく、layersから持ってきます。. 最初の実装の該当部分を以下に変える … lg c1 55 south africa

【Python初学者】Batch Normalizationがとてつもなく強力な件 …

Category:ゼロから作るDeep Learningとともに学ぶフレームワーク(学習 …

Tags:Keras batch normalization 実装

Keras batch normalization 実装

Normalizationレイヤー - Keras Documentation

Web위에서 설명한 Batch Normalization의 장점중에는 높은 learning rate를 잡을 수 있다는 특징도 있었다. 이를 실험해보기 위해, 기존에 실험했던 learning rate의 10배인 0.02의 learning rate로도 비교실험을 진행해보았다. 이를 진행해보니 Batch Normalization에서는 특이한 점 … WebSpectral Normalizationを使ったGANの実装。 従来のDiscriminator(D)のBatch NormalizationをSpectral Normalizationに置き換えることで、WGANやWGAN-GPで前提としているようなリプシッツ制約を満たし、GANの安定性が向上する――というもの。 ちなみに論文書いたのは日本人(半分ぐらいPFNの人)。 論文 Spectral Normalization …

Keras batch normalization 実装

Did you know?

Web3 feb. 2024 · This is because of the Bessel’s correction as pointed out by Adam. A guess would be that BatchNorm uses Bessel’s correction for variance and this makes it NaN (computed variance is 0, n / (n - 1) * var = 1 / 0 * 0 = NaN. So if, you can afford to use batch size > 1, that would solve the NaN problem for you. WebゲームとWebページの技術的な情報ブログです。 パステル・ミディリン(日本一長い?ドラクエ3ゲーム日記小説 やHP作成講座など) ゲームネタ、Webページ運営についての話など)の日記+

Webtf.keras.layers.Normalization( axis=-1, mean=None, variance=None, invert=False, **kwargs ) A preprocessing layer which normalizes continuous features. This layer will … Web5 mrt. 2024 · I found the similar problem. I though it is the batch normalization's problem as my previous batch size is too small. When I changed the batch size to 8 (it is not that …

Web7 okt. 2024 · BatchNormalization(バッチ ノーマライゼーション )は、2015年に発表され、大半のDeepLearningモデルで組み込むだけで、精度が向上するという人もいます。 … WebBatchNormalization は、通常、畳み込み層または密な層の後にレイヤーとして追加することで、モデル・アーキテクチャで使用することができます。. 以下は、 Dense 層の後に …

WebTraining. Let’s now compile and fit our model with batch normalization. We first compile our model with the following specifications. Use Adam (adam) optimization algorithm as …

Webkeras BatchNormalization 之坑这篇文章中写道: 翻看keras BN 的源码, 原来keras 的BN层的call函数里面有个默认参数traing, 默认是None。 此参数意义如下: training=False/0, 训练时通过每个batch的移动平均的均值、方差去做批归一化,测试时拿整个训练集的均值、方差做归一化 training=True/1/None,训练时通过当前batch的均值、 … mcdonald\u0027s ashland kyWebBatch normalization applies a transformation that maintains the mean output close to 0 and the output standard deviation close to 1. Importantly, batch normalization works … Our developer guides are deep-dives into specific topics such as layer … To use Keras, will need to have the TensorFlow package installed. See … In this case, the scalar metric value you are tracking during training and evaluation is … Apply gradients to variables. Arguments. grads_and_vars: List of (gradient, … The add_loss() API. Loss functions applied to the output of a model aren't the only … Keras Applications are deep learning models that are made available … Keras has strong multi-GPU & distributed training support. Keras is scalable. … Keras is a fully open-source project with a community-first philosophy. It is … lg c1 65 irelandWeb9 nov. 2024 · Batch Normalization(以下Batch Norm)は 2015年に提案された割と最近の手法ではあるのですが 多くの研究者や技術者に広く使われているそうです。 機械学習 … lg c1 audio formatsWeb3 mei 2024 · Kerasにおいて、バッチ正規化は BatchNormalization レイヤーを活用することで実装できます。 ここでは、2章のモデルの「全結合層と活性化層の間」にバッチ正 … mcdonald\\u0027s ashlandWeb16 aug. 2024 · この記事は、6.3節「Batch Normalization」の内容になります。出力データを正規化することで広がりのある分布に調整するBatch Normalizationを説明し … lg c199 software updateWeb11 okt. 2024 · You won't find anything about training x testing in the documentation. Keras hides those in its source code, and the idea is: when you call fit and similars in a model, … lg c1 83 wall mountWebTrain时刻,对每一个Batch应用BN操作的时候, E[x] 和 Var[x] 均只根据当前这个Batch的数据计算得出。换言之也就是上方代码所示。 针对Eval,Pytorch根 … lg c1 banding in hdr